Understanding Industrial Door Systems
Industrial door systems are heavy-duty access solutions engineered to withstand frequent cycling, harsh environmental conditions, and the operational demands of commercial and industrial facilities. Unlike standard commercial doors, these systems are built for durability, speed, and performance across thousands of daily operations.
Industrial doors serve multiple functions including vehicle and personnel access, environmental separation between facility zones, temperature control, dust and contamination prevention, and security against unauthorized entry. Their design varies significantly depending on the intended application, with different configurations optimized for specific operational requirements.
Common types of Industrial door systems include overhead sectional doors, high-speed roll-up doors, sliding doors, folding doors, and specialized doors for cold storage or cleanroom environments. Each type offers distinct advantages depending on facility layout, traffic patterns, and environmental control needs.
Key Factors for Selecting Industrial Doors
Understanding how to select the right industrial door system requires evaluation of several critical factors that influence long-term performance and operational value.
1. Operational Speed and Cycle Frequency
Facilities with high traffic volumes require doors capable of rapid opening and closing to minimize wait times and maintain workflow efficiency. The benefits of high-speed industrial doors include reduced forklift idle time, improved traffic flow, and better environmental separation between zones. Standard doors may suffice for low-traffic applications, but high-throughput environments benefit significantly from faster cycling speeds.
Consider daily cycle requirements when evaluating door options. High-speed doors rated for hundreds of thousands of cycles annually suit demanding distribution centers, while standard sectional doors may adequately serve facilities with moderate access frequency.
2. Environmental and Climate Control
Maintaining temperature separation between facility zones is critical for cold storage operations, climate-controlled warehouses, and manufacturing areas with specific environmental requirements. Doors with effective insulation properties and rapid closing speeds minimize thermal exchange, reducing energy costs and maintaining consistent conditions within controlled zones.
Industrial doors for warehouses handling temperature-sensitive goods should feature appropriate insulation values and sealing systems that prevent air infiltration. Facilities in regions with extreme temperatures benefit from doors engineered to perform reliably across wide temperature ranges.
3. Durability and Construction Quality
Industrial environments subject doors to constant use, forklift traffic, and potential impact. Door systems must withstand these demands without frequent breakdowns or component failures. Heavy-gauge steel construction, reinforced tracks, and robust hardware contribute to long service life and reliable operation.
Evaluate construction materials, panel thickness, and hardware quality when Choosing industrial doors for demanding applications. Doors engineered for industrial use feature components rated for continuous heavy-duty operation rather than light commercial service.
4. Safety Features and Compliance
Worker safety requires door systems equipped with appropriate protective features. Photo-eye sensors, safety edges, and automatic reverse mechanisms prevent injuries by detecting obstructions and stopping door movement. Emergency release systems ensure safe egress during power failures or emergencies.
Door systems should comply with relevant safety standards and regulations governing industrial equipment. Facilities handling specific materials or operating under particular regulatory frameworks must confirm that selected doors meet applicable requirements.
5. Security Requirements
Many industrial facilities require doors that provide security against unauthorized access, theft, or intrusion. Heavy-duty construction, secure locking mechanisms, and resistance to forced entry contribute to perimeter security. Some applications require doors rated for specific security levels or integrated with access control systems.
Evaluate security requirements based on facility contents, location, and risk assessment. High-value inventory storage and sensitive manufacturing operations may justify investment in enhanced security door configurations.
6. Maintenance and Serviceability
All mechanical systems require maintenance, and door systems are no exception. Selecting doors with accessible components, readily available replacement parts, and straightforward service procedures reduces long-term maintenance costs and minimizes downtime during repairs.
Consider manufacturer support, local service availability, and parts supply chains when evaluating door options. Established manufacturers with comprehensive service networks offer advantages for facilities prioritizing operational continuity.
7. Space and Installation Constraints
Available space around door openings influences which door types are feasible for specific locations. Overhead sectional doors require ceiling clearance for raised panels. Rolling doors need space for roll housings. Sliding doors demand adjacent wall space for open panels.
Assess available headroom, side room, and back room dimensions before finalizing door selection. Some configurations offer space-saving designs suited to facilities with limited clearance or constrained layouts.
8. Matching Door Systems to Facility Requirements
Different facility types present distinct requirements that influence optimal door selection. Distribution centers prioritize speed and durability for high-frequency forklift traffic. Manufacturing plants may require specialized doors for cleanroom or controlled atmosphere applications. Cold storage facilities need maximum insulation and rapid cycling to maintain temperature integrity.
Conducting thorough assessment of operational patterns, environmental requirements, and security needs before selection ensures that chosen systems deliver appropriate performance throughout their service life.
